No official hosted or remote Model Context Protocol server was found for CodaMetrix. Searched: the codametrix.com site, the status and trust hosts, npm (no @codametrix packages, registry 404), PyPI (404), and GitHub (no codametrix organization). The tool set below is DERIVED from the eight operations of the CodaMetrix Status API as a proposal for an agent-facing surface. It is NOT published by CodaMetrix, and no MCPServer pointer is claimed in apis.yml.

About MCP

The Model Context Protocol (MCP) is an open protocol Anthropic introduced for connecting LLM-based agents to external tools and data sources. Providers publish MCP servers that expose their API surface as structured, discoverable tools — an MCP-compatible client (Claude Desktop, Cursor, Cline, Continue, etc.) can connect to the server and call its tools without any per-provider integration code.
